mirror of
https://github.com/Lastorder-DC/rhymix.git
synced 2026-04-08 04:52:11 +09:00
1. DB의 테이블명과 alias의 배열 위치를 변경하여 한 쿼리에서 하나의 테이블을 여러번 alias하여 사용할 수 있도록 수정. 2. 네비게이션을 위한 count(*) 구할때 파일로 캐싱기능을 두어서 DB부하를 줄이고 속도 증가 3. DB.class.php파일의 변경시점을 xml query cache file에 적용하여 코어코드 변경시 xml query cache 파일이 재생성 되도록 수정 4. 전체 캐시파일 재생성시 카운터 캐시 파일 디렉토리(./files/cache/db)의 내용도 지우도록 추가
git-svn-id: http://xe-core.googlecode.com/svn/sandbox@3715 201d5d3c-b55e-5fd7-737f-ddc643e51545
This commit is contained in:
parent
c3cb138ff7
commit
edf336668c
9 changed files with 143 additions and 47 deletions
|
|
@ -46,7 +46,7 @@
|
|||
$alias = $val->attrs->alias;
|
||||
if(!$alias) $alias = $table_name;
|
||||
|
||||
$output->tables[$table_name] = $alias;
|
||||
$output->tables[$alias] = $table_name;
|
||||
|
||||
// 테이블을 찾아서 컬럼의 속성을 구함
|
||||
$table_file = sprintf('./%s/%s/schemas/%s.xml', 'modules', $module, $table_name);
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ue